Saffir-Simpson Scale
Tropical Depression
<39 mph
Tropical Storm
39-73 mph
Category 1 Hurricane
74-95 mph
Category 2 Hurricane
96-110 mph
Category 3 Hurricane
111-129 mph
Category 4 Hurricane
130-156 mph
Category 5 Hurricane
>156 mph

REALFEEL® GUIDE
°F
Extraordinarily Dangerous Heat
133° to 140°

Extraordinary caution advised. Very high danger of dehydration, heat stroke, heat exhaustion and heat cramps.

Stay indoors in air conditioning or a well-ventilated area away from direct sun exposure.

Outdoor activity is dangerous and potentially life-threatening.

Loose fitting, light colored cotton clothing is recommended.

Extremely Dangerous Heat
125° to 132°

Extreme caution advised. High danger of dehydration, heat stroke, heat exhaustion and heat cramps.

Stay indoors in air conditioning or a well-ventilated area away from direct sun exposure.

Most outdoor activity is dangerous and potentially life-threatening.

Loose fitting, light colored cotton clothing is recommended.

Very Dangerous Heat
116° to 124°

Significant caution advised. Danger of dehydration, heat stroke, heat exhaustion and heat cramps.

Stay indoors in air conditioning or a well-ventilated area away from direct sun exposure.

Most outdoor activity is dangerous, especially for older adults, infants, and those with sensitive medical conditions.

Loose fitting, light colored cotton clothing is recommended.

Dangerous Heat
108° to 115°

Caution advised. Danger of dehydration, heat stroke, heat exhaustion and heat cramps if outside for extended periods, and especially while doing strenuous activities.

Stay indoors in air conditioning or a well-ventilated area away from direct sun exposure.

Minimize outdoor activity, especially for older adults, infants, and those with sensitive medical conditions.

Loose fitting, light colored cotton clothing is recommended.

Quite Hot
101° to 107°

Caution advised. Danger of dehydration, heat stroke, heat exhaustion and heat cramps if outside for extended periods, and especially while doing strenuous activities.

Older adults, infants, and those with sensitive medical conditions, should minimize outdoor activity and stay indoors in air conditioning or a well-ventilated area away from direct sun exposure.

Loose fitting, light colored cotton clothing is recommended.

Hot
90° to 100°

Caution advised. Possible danger of dehydration, heat stroke, heat exhaustion and heat cramps if outside for extended periods, and especially while doing strenuous activities.

Older adults, infants, and those with sensitive medical conditions, should minimize outdoor activity and stay indoors in air conditioning or a well-ventilated area away from direct sun exposure.

Loose fitting, light colored cotton clothing is recommended.

Very Warm
82° to 89°

Older adults, infants, and those with sensitive medical conditions should minimize outdoor activity, especially in the sunshine.

Loose fitting, light colored cotton clothing is recommended.

Pleasant
63° to 81°

Most consider this temperature range ideal.

Cool
53° to 62°

Light jacket or sweater may be appropriate.

Chilly
40° to 52°

Jacket or sweater is recommended.

Cold
25° to 39°

Coats and hats are appropriate, consider gloves and a scarf.

Very Cold
10° to 24°

Caution advised. Older adults, infants, and those with sensitive medical conditions, should be well dressed to protect from hypothermia and frostbite. Coat, hat, gloves and a scarf are appropriate.

Quite Cold
-10° to 9°

Caution advised. Frostbite to exposed skin within 15 minutes. Hypothermia likely without protective clothing.

Limited outdoor activity recommended. Wear winter clothing that covers as much of the body as possible.

Bitterly Cold
-24° to -11°

Caution advised. Frostbite to exposed skin within 8 minutes. Hypothermia likely without protective clothing.

Outdoor activity can be dangerous and should be limited. Wear thick winter clothing that covers as much of the body as possible.

Dangerous Cold
-43° to -25°

Significant caution advised. Frostbite to exposed skin within 2 minutes. Hypothermia likely without protective clothing.

Outdoor activity can be dangerous and should be limited. Wear thick winter clothing that covers nearly all exposed skin.

Very Dangerous Cold
-69° to -44°

Great caution advised. Frostbite to exposed skin within 1 minute. Hypothermia likely without protective clothing.

Outdoor activity is very dangerous and potentially life threatening. Stay in a heated area or, if outdoor activity is necessary, it should be limited to a few minutes and only if all skin surfaces are covered.

Extremely Dangerous Cold
-90° to -70°

Extreme caution advised. Frostbite to exposed skin within 30 seconds. Hypothermia likely without protective clothing.

Outdoor activity is extremely dangerous and life threatening. Stay in a heated area or, if outdoor activity is necessary, it should be limited to a few minutes and only if all skin surfaces are covered.

Extraordinarily Dangerous Cold
-120° to -91°

Extraordinary caution advised. Frostbite to exposed skin within 20 seconds. Hypothermia likely without protective clothing.

Outdoor activity is extraordinarily dangerous and life threatening. Stay in a heated area.
